45 Years Ago–Sept. 30, 1977

Monday morning the Callegari Construction Company started putting fencing around the Platte County Courthouse. The northeast corner addition will be removed and the existing building will be underpinned on the north side, then the construction for the new addition to the courthouse as well as the renovations can be started.


The Platte City Youth Building has a fresh coat of paint. On Sunday afternoon Jaycees undertook the job of painting the exterior of the Youth Building near the baseball complex in Platte City.

Joni June Houx of NW Tiffany Springs Rd. in Kansas City was one of 90 participants in the dress revue at State 4-H Day on Sept. 17 at the University of Missouri-Columbia, featuring her Platte County 4-H clothing project. She also volunteered for a demonstration in the hairstyling workshop and received a new hair style.


State Treasurer James I. Spainhower will be a guest on Saturday, Oct. 1 at opening ceremonies of the Weston Tobacco Festival. The event is sponsored by the Platte County Historical Society at the Lewis Tobacco Warehouse.


Mr. and Mrs. Eldon Cannon were hosts to a family reunion picnic on Sunday, Sept. 25.
